‘Shark Tank’: Did Kendra Scott ‘bully’ Sienna Sauce CEO? Fans slam Shark for taking ‘20% from Black girl’

The mother-daughter duo OF Monique Clayton and Tyla-Simone Crayton came on 'Shark Tank' asking for a $100,000 investment at a 10% percent stake in their company

Little ‘sauce boss’ CEO Tyla-Simone Crayton was just eight when she first had the idea to create a sauce for her homemade chicken wings​. In the latest episode of ‘Shark Tank’, she made quite an impression with her pitch for Sienna Sauce along with her mom, Monique Clayton, from Houston, Texas. 

Ever since she presented the product, fans couldn't help but root for her and were fascinated by how an 8-year-old could think about a business plan. The mother-daughter duo came asking for a $100,000 investment at a 10% percent stake in their company. “We would love your help,” Tyla-Simone said.

No sooner did they pitch the product, Kendra Scott was impressed and said she wanted to help them because her first employee was her mom. However, her offer came with one condition — she wanted a 20% stake in the company. 

Within seconds, Mark Cuban announced he was out, Barbara Corcoran and Lori Greiner also bowed out. When they asked Kevin, he cut in saying he wanted to talk about “evaluation” and “distribution” and Mark went “Aarghh!” But, a minute later, he also announced he was out. Tyla-Simone's only option was Kendra and the latter convinced her saying, “Because I went through this I am going to take you too...” The 16-year-old then said, “You have a deal!!”

After the episode was telecasted, Sharks had nothing but good things to say about them. Kevin O'Leary posted, “16 years old and already on the motivational speaking circuit talking about the powers of entrepreneurship! What an amazing young woman!” Kendra tweeted, “Can't wait to spice up my life! Loved everything about @siennasauce.”



 



 

One too many viewers rooted for Black-owned businesses soon after her pitch on the show. Many other fans were amazed to hear how she got the idea when she was eight. “I’m amazed that this 17yr old girl (and her mom) pitched & secured a deal from an idea she had when she was 8yrs old. When I was 8 the only thing I knew was cartoons,” one tweet read and another said, “KIDPRENEURS ARE THE BESTTTTTTTTTT!!! I love that @ABCSharkTank inspired her!!!! This young lady is amazing.”



 

However, a few angry fans thought Sharks were bullying people into making deals. “@KendraScott ...sharky deal at 20%. #SharkTank ...why the bullying entrepreneurs into making deals?” Another blamed Kendra saying she was biased. “The bias on #sharktank with this young black girl is really pissing me off! Kendra Scott couldn’t take 30% of the white lady’s company but had no problem take 20% from the Black girl.”

A third said, “I don't like how they manipulated the close on that last deal with the sauce girl. 1 mark is always tryna tell someone if they should take a deal and he ain't puttin no money up. And if the girl wants to counter let her counter. And act like she has the audacity to do so.”
